Different types of health insurance


Health insurance comes in various types, each offering different levels of flexibility, costs, and provider choices. Here’s an overview of the main types:


Health maintenance organizations (HMOs): HMOs provide access to a local network of doctors, hospitals, and healthcare facilities. You must opt for a primary care provider (PCP) from the network to manage your care and provide referrals for in-network specialists. HMOs typically have lower costs, such as copays and coinsurance, as long as you stay within the network.


Exclusive provider organizations (EPOs): EPOs also offer a network of participating providers but usually don’t cover out-of-network care unless it's an emergency. You may or may not need to select a PCP, and referrals for specialists within the network are not required. However, using out-of-network providers will likely result in full out-of-pocket expenses.


Point-of-service (POS) plans: POS plans blend features of HMOs and PPOs. They require you to select a PCP who coordinates your care and provides referrals for specialists. POS plans have smaller networks than PPOs but often lower in-network costs like HMOs. They also allow access to out-of-network providers at higher costs, and you'll need to handle claims for out-of-network services.


Preferred provider organizations (PPOs): PPOs offer a broader network of providers, including doctors, hospitals, and healthcare professionals. You can visit out-of-network providers, which will result in higher out-of-pocket costs. PPOs don’t require choosing a PCP or obtaining referrals, providing more flexibility in managing your care.


Understanding these health insurance options can assist you in choosing the plan that aligns with your healthcare needs and budget.


What is a catastrophic plan?


Catastrophic insurance plans cover sudden and severe medical expenses that can be financially overwhelming. It includes preventive services like screenings, vaccinations, annual check-ups, and some forms of birth control, but only after you've paid your deductible. There might be restrictions on the number of appointments with a Primary Care Provider (PCP) and limits on preventive care, depending on your plan.

 

The catastrophic plan meets the Affordable Care Act's (ACA) basic coverage requirements, but most only allow up to three primary care provider visits per year. It has low monthly premiums but high deductibles, copayments, and coinsurance. Catastrophic plans cover most medical expenses, except preventive care, until you reach your deductible, which can be a few thousand dollars.

What are the eligibility criteria for catastrophic insurance, and what does Cigna offer?


Once you have paid your plan deductible, you will be eligible for catastrophic coverage covering unexpected injuries, sudden illnesses, and accidents.

 

To be eligible for these plans, you must be under the age of 30 or meet specific hardship exemptions. Hardship exemptions are granted if you cannot afford health insurance due to recent homelessness, bankruptcy, or other qualified circumstances. Cigna offers benefits through catastrophic plans.


Who are psychiatrists?


Psychiatrists are a medical doctor who specializes in mental health and focuses on preventing, diagnosing, and treating mental, behavioral, and emotional disorders. They evaluate, diagnose, and treat these disorders using a combination of medical and psychological tests, discussions about symptoms and medical history, and the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ders from the American Psychiatric Association. As medical doctors, psychiatrists can perform various medical and psychological tests to aid in diagnosis. Once the diagnosis is made, they create personalized treatment plans that include medication, talk therapy,  and other medical interventions. 


Does Cigna include mental health treatment?


Cigna Insurance covers mental health treatment. Most plans from a psychiatrist near you include coverage for essential types of mental health care, such as individual therapy, group therapy, intensive outpatient care, inpatient care, and emergency hospitalizations, including 911 calls. Cigna also covers a wide range of mental health issues beyond depression and anxiety, including substance abuse, post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), bipolar disorder, panic dis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), schizophrenia, and schizoaffective disorder.

How many people with insurance seek mental health treatment in New York?


According to a 2022 report released by RAND Corporation, roughly 17.3% of New York City residents sought help for mental health issues through counseling or medication. People with Medicare had the highest rate of care-seeking at 18.8%, followed closely by those with other types of insurance at 18.6%. Medicaid recipients sought help at a rate of 18.5%, while those with private insurance sought help at 18.1%. Uninsured individuals sought help at the lowest rate, with only 10.1% seeking counseling or medication.
